HOLLAND, Justice.
Hartwich, plaintiff in error, was defendant in the trial court where an action was filed against him and Hall and Brown, roofing contractors, on the 23rd day of June, 1953, for damages alleged to have resulted to plaintiffs by reason of negligence in the construction of a residence built under a construction contract entered into between defendant and former owners of the property.
